摘要
本工作完成了一台用于输电电网故障短路电流防护的三相35kV/90MVA饱和铁心型超导限流器的设计、制造,并计划在2007年底前将其接入南方电网220kV普吉变电站长期挂网试运行。饱和铁心型超导限流器是人们到目前为止所研究的形形色色的超导限流器中的一种,具有限流功能可靠性高、电网重合闸所需的恢复时间短、超导体限流时不失超,因此无冷却剂大量气化的后顾之忧等优点。本文介绍这台装置的原理、结构、功能和主要技术参数,并给出一些重要的出厂实验数据。
We designed and fabricated a saturated iron-core type 35kV/90MVA superconducting fault current limiter and installed the device in a transmission network at Puji substation of the China Southern Grid for testing and trial operation. The function of this device is to reduce the amplitude of fault current of the network as a short-circuit takes place so that the breaking power of the existing circuit breakers is not exceeded. The reduction rate of fault current peak value is about 50%. Saturated iron-core type superconducting fault current limiter is one of the various type of superconducting fault current limiters have been developed so far, which is of advantages of high reliability and short restoration time. Further more, unlike most other types of superconducting fault current limiters, there is no quench on superconducting element for current limiting so no large amount of heat needs to be removed after each limiting action. Technical details of the device, the installation information, and some factory test data about the device are presented in this report.
